Account Manager
Description✓On behalf of our client, a leading outsourcing business, Procure Recruitment group are recruiting for a Account Manager to support our client with managing high profile client accounts.
✓As an account manager you will have the responsibility to create and build a positive and collaborative relationship with assigned key accounts
✓Joining a team of account managers within a busy and growing organisation.
✓Success will be achieved through managing the client and internal stakeholders effectively, providing clear verbal and written communications
✓Growing and developing the client accounts, through existing service offerings.
✓The main duties include:
✓* Build strong, collaborative and positive relationships with clients at various levels, ensuring internal staff are involved as necessary.
✓* Manage 'day to day’ queries, communicating effectively written and verbally with the clients and internal stakeholders.
✓* Develop a thorough understanding of our products and service offerings to continually improve service and client satisfaction.
✓* When appropriate take new product, project or change briefings from clients and be responsible for delivering with the support of internal and external stakeholders.
✓* Complete commercial impact assessments and price accordingly.
✓* Support project delivery for new assigned accounts from a client service perspective, supported by the project manager and team.
✓* Create monthly and quarterly management packs to present to clients in structured formal reviews, utilising the meetings to understand forecast, improvements and growth.
✓* Oversee stocked products and ensure instructions are provided to the Stock Coordinator where required for reordering, destruction or moving.
✓Essential skills include:
✓* Commercially astute and able to communicate reasoning behind pricing recommendations
✓* Experience within an account management position.
✓* Confident communication with a range of people and roles within and externally to the business, including CEO’s and directors.
✓* Able to have constructive and productive conversations with Clients and internal stakeholders, especially during challenging circumstances.
✓* Ambitious and personal drive
✓* The ability to learn and adapt to new systems
✓* Time Management Skills, manage and prioritise own workload on a daily basis
✓* Ability to work under pressure to meet tight deadlines
✓* Resilience in supporting the business in a fast paced environment.
